Transaction 861432fa13b7635ae1344cdbd4dc0947b9d7e33abf0afdf313e61b351b2e29ad
1 Input
1 Output
-
861432fa13b7635ae1344cdbd4dc0947b9d7e33abf0afdf313e61b351b2e29ad:0
- value
- 10996397
- script pubkey
- OP_0 OP_PUSHBYTES_20 b921aa0f184adaf0395da2b41e89ce6231532b54
- address
- bc1qhys65rccftd0qw2a526pazwwvgc4x26560pevq